Description

At under 10 lbs., this ultra-lightweight upright vacuum easily converts into a hand vacuum for versatile floor-to-ceiling cleaning. It's equipped with Advanced Swivel Steering, LED headlights to reveal debris, and has an XL-capacity dust cup. It comes with the Duster Crevice Tool, which gives you extended reach into small spaces and the ability to clean a multitude of surfaces, and the Pet Multi-Tool, for capturing embedded pet hair on all surfaces. We needed a new vacuum for our golden retriever puppy and after looking at a lot of choices, I decided on this one. I am so utterly tired of cordless items because the batteries never last long or perform well. So, I went with this Shark model that has a cord. I was not disappointed! This unit really picks up the dirt and small puppy hair (soon to be mounds of adult golden retriever hair!). One pass up and back and floors and carpets are spotless. I really like the detachable feature of the unit and it is not nearly as heavy as it looks from the picture. The Shark is very maneuverable around tight corners and it's easy to get under tables and sofas. I think that for most people, the dirt collection bin is more than sufficient, although I can see I'll need to empty it more often than most due to the dog hair. But hey, it's just so easy. The only thing that might have been designed better is allowing the vacuum cord to be detached from the unit when emptying the bin since the waste bin is likely to be in another room. But that is very minor. The vacuum appears to be quite durable and functions well throughout the house and in my car. I rate this as a superior 5-star buy and well worth the value. It didn't hurt that it was on sale, too. And to be clear, I am a paying customer giving an honest and personal review. I've never found anyone willing to give me anything for free! :-) I recommend this as a very good cord vacuum choice and I'm glad I bought it. ... show more

Original Review (UPDATE AT BOTTOM): I bought this hoping to replace my current Dyson DC33 vacuum with a vacuum that's more portable and convenient. I have multiple dogs in my house that shed hair like crazy and I vacuum very frequently to keep everything clean. The box advertises that it cleans better than an upright Dyson but after thoroughly testing it out on the different flooring and different rooms in my house, unfortunately I feel it didn't work well enough to replace my Dyson. Don't get me wrong, the Shark Rocket did outperform the Dyson by a long shot on different flooring and I am keeping it because of that. The following are the tests I performed (note I went two weeks without vacuuming prior to this test and I cleaned both vacuums out between tests): After unboxing it, I tried vacuuming one of my carpeted hallways. I have regular short carpeting and I noticed that the shark kept pulling away from me the whole time and kept skipping across the surface. I could tell the vacuum is too light to get a good deep clean. I tried holding it at an angle and putting a bit of pressure down on it and that seemed to help a lot, it was just awkward and uncomfortable to hold and maneuver like this. The shark picked up a lot of hair and dust and I had a full canister at the end. I then used my Dyson over the same carpet I just cleaned with the shark and noticed the difference. The Dyson filled up almost a quarter of its full size canister with hair and dust that the Shark missed. Next I moved one of our rooms that has hard wood flooring. I ran the shark with its included hard wood floor tool and was amazed by how well it cleaned the floors. The white micro fiber cloth was dirty afterwards and the floor felt much cleaner than it did with my Dyson. I also was impressed with how easy it was to use to clean under the bed and desk in that room. After using the Shark I went over the floors like I normally do with the Dyson and the Dyson picked up nothing. To make sure that I wasn't being bias I cleaned out the two vacuums, went to the other room I have with hard wood and tried using the Dyson first. I then went over the floors with the Shark and again it out performed the Dyson. The Microfiber pad that the Shark has cleans the hardwood floors significantly better than the Dyson could and the Shark gets under beds and desks much better than my Dyson. Next I tried using the shark in one of my bathrooms with bathroom tile. I had the same outcome as I did with the hardwood floors. I started with the Shark, and then went over the floors with the Dyson. The Shark's canister was about halfway full and the Dyson picked up nothing. I cleaned them out and moved to my other bathroom with tile in it and tried using the Dyson first. The Dyson picked up quite a bit but again the Shark outperformed the Dyson. Finally I have a large area rug in my living room and I used the Dyson first on one half and then went over it with that same half with the Shark. The Dyson got most of the hair and dust out of it but I noticed that the Shark picked up about a quarter of its small canister that the Dyson missed. I believe it's from the edges of the rug, the Dyson's suction always pulls up the edges of the rug and is too difficult to vacuum close to the edges. The shark on it's lower setting cleaned the outer edges of the rug without having this problem. Next I cleaned out both vacuums and used the Shark first on the other half of the area rug. It performed very well and filled its little canister up with hair pretty quick. I went over that half with the Dyson and it did pick up a little bit (barely noticeable amount) that the Shark missed but in my opinion, the hassle of the Dyson pulling up the edges of the rug isn't worth it, the Shark was much easier to use and cleaned the rug very well. Overall the Shark Rocket outperforms my Dyson DC33 upright on hardwood, tile, and area rugs but the Shark just doesn't work well enough on carpet to completely replace my upright. I'm impressed enough with the performance of the Shark that I am keeping it to use on all my flooring except for carpet. The only other thing I noticed is that my hand and arm did get tired from holding up the Shark the whole time cleaning and the Shark won't stand upright on its own, you either have to hold it the whole time, or lay it on the floor between cleanings. If you are looking for a good and convenient vacuum for hardwood, tile, or area rugs, I would highly recommend this vacuum. If you are looking for a vacuum to replace an old upright and plan to use it on carpeting, buy another upright, not this. This a great vacuum to use to clean quick messes on carpeting but I don't feel it cleans carpet well enough to fully replace an upright. UPDATE: I've had the vacuum for a few weeks now and after frequently using it, I still feel the same as my initial review above, this is a great vacuum but I don't feel it's good enough to fully replace an upright with. Yesterday I decided to try using the vacuum to clean out the inside of my car and I was impressed with how well the micro cleaning kit (included in HV302)cleaned all of the usually hard places to clean. I used the micro cleaning kit to vacuum out the vents, cup holders, dash board, and other places in the car that are too difficult to get with a rag and it worked great. I also used the regular accessories to vacuum my cloth seats which worked very well and they are noticeably more clean. I started using the vacuum on the floors of my car but I quickly changed my mind after it sucked up a few small pebbles which immediately started bashing around the inside of the canister which I feel would have caused damage to the vacuum if I kept going. As far as this vacuum as a car cleaner, I would suggest using a shop vac on the floors of the car (if you have a gravel driveway like me) and then using this vacuum to clean your seats, vents, and other hard to clean places. If you plan on using this vacuum to clean your car, I would HIGHLY recommend getting the micro cleaning kit, it made cleaning my car that much easier. ... show more
